#2034b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2034b4 is composed of 12.5% red, 20.4%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 71.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 231.9 degrees, a saturation of 69.8% and a lightness of 41.6%. #2034b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#4068ff with #000069.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#2034b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02040d is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2034b4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696a6b is the less saturated color, while #0822cc is the most saturated one.
